The 750mn cfd Energos Eskimo floating storage and regasification unit (FSRU) received its first LNG cargo on 15 July, doubling Egypt’s regasification capacity to 1.5bn cfd ahead of a busy summer period. The coming weeks should see a further two FSRUs hooked-up to the country’s gas grid, taking overall capacity to 2.7bn cfd (MEES, 11 July).
